Gonzalez Promoted to Chicago, Johnson Joins Knights

April 25, 2016 - International League (IL1)
Charlotte Knights News Release


(UPTOWN CHARLOTTE, NC) - RHP Miguel Gonzalez, who has posted a 1-0 record with a 2.45 ERA in two starts with the Knights this season, had his contract purchased by the Chicago White Sox today. Taking his roster spot with the Charlotte Knights will be RHP Erik Johnson, who was optioned to the club after Sunday's White Sox game. Charlotte's active roster is set at 25 players.

Gonzalez, 31, was signed by the Chicago White Sox and assigned to the Charlotte Knights on April 7. He is the third player this season to go from Chicago to Charlotte. Johnson was recalled to the club on April 19, while catcher Kevan Smith was recalled on April 24.

A native of Guadalajara, MX, Gonzalez won his last start for the Knights back on April 17 against the Durham Bulls at BB&T Ballpark. The right-hander allowed one run on four hits over six innings for the win. Gonzalez spent the past four seasons with the Baltimore Orioles. Last year, the 6'1" righty posted a 9-12 record with a 4.91 ERA in 26 games (all starts) with the O's. Overall in the majors, Gonzalez has compiled a 39-33 record with a 3.82 ERA over parts of four seasons (101 games). He was originally signed as an amateur free agent by the Angels in 2004.

Johnson, 26, did not pitch for the White Sox since he was recalled by the club on April 19. With the Knights this season, Johnson has started two games and is 0-1 with a 4.22 ERA in 10.2 innings pitched. The California native has fanned 12 batters in two starts this year. Johnson was a 2015 International League Midseason and Postseason All-Star. He led the IL last year in ERA (2.37) and strikeouts (136). Johnson was originally drafted by the White Sox in the second round of the June 2011 First-Year Player Draft.
